In 2008 everything was actually paid for… equity subsequently took a bath to the extreme but rents were stable and was able to work out a payment plan for two renters having trouble.
The home next to me sold for 510k in 2008 to two hardworking brothers from Mexico who had a landscaping company… they walked away back to Mexico and 18 months later the bank sold the home for 100k. Last year the same home sold just under 800k.
I’ve never put down less than 25% and more typical 40%.
The clerk at Safeway bought 5 homes and lost 4 but two new homes were basically closing costs for down payment.
Many that walked… including several Docs did strategic defaults… even a lawyer I know did… they bought better homes for way less money in same neighborhood school district and Gave Back the first homes that had loans of 500-800k more than value 2009-12
